Output 38fe5725486a03221ccf7c908c46732eaa413858e2d635ea5264a28cec1913ff:1

value
1689956
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d553a8a686bb1fec31c54d60ea86a6d26a53023 OP_EQUALVERIFY OP_CHECKSIG
address
158hWRcy4vXGCFFs1XrzY23auTjRpGSNnM
transaction
38fe5725486a03221ccf7c908c46732eaa413858e2d635ea5264a28cec1913ff
spent
true